Output 23fdd1b2cb626cc209ec8307f56cb88adb26a65cc3ef51c275b9afc0dd3053ba:0

value
12288838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bb7cc27d643016fea576414005e5f6dce550b5 OP_EQUAL
address
3M5qn4UcLrBj7KLRF1xQ76ekjVnUQjfE6V
transaction
23fdd1b2cb626cc209ec8307f56cb88adb26a65cc3ef51c275b9afc0dd3053ba
spent
true